Maine's second-largest city, Lewiston has a dense urban core with sewer laterals that often run beneath sidewalks, city streets, and mature tree lines — making traditional excavation extremely costly and disruptive. Lewiston's aging mill-era infrastructure includes extensive clay tile sewer systems installed in the late 19th and early 20th centuries. These pipes are now cracked, offset at joints, and heavily infiltrated by tree roots from the city's mature urban tree canopy. Trenchless Pipe Lining (CIPP)
We insert a resin-saturated liner through a small access point and cure it in place — creating a seamless new pipe inside the old one. No digging required.

Can tree roots be removed from sewer pipes in Lewiston without digging?
Yes. We use hydro jetting to clear root intrusion, followed by CIPP lining to permanently seal the pipe and prevent future root re-entry — all without excavation.
Is trenchless sewer repair available in Lewiston's historic downtown?
Absolutely. Trenchless lining is ideal for Lewiston's downtown where pipes run under streets and sidewalks. We access pipes through existing cleanouts, avoiding any road or sidewalk disruption.
